From the National Midget Driver of the Year website www.nmdoty.com current midget sanctioning organizations:


MIDGET AUTO RACING ASSOCIATIONS

American Racing Drivers Club (ARDC) founded in 1940

Badger Midget Auto Racing Association (BMARA)
founded in 1936

Bay Cities Racing Association (BCRA) founded in 1939

Professional Open Wheel Racing Inc. (POWRi)
founded in 2006

North Eastern Midget Association (NEMA) founded in 1953

Rocky Mountain Midget Racing Association (RMMRA)
founded in 1940

Short Track Auto Racing Series (STARS) founded in 2011

United States Auto Club (USAC) founded in 1956

Ventura Racing Association (VRA) founded in 2011

Washington Midget Racing Association (WMRA)
founded in 1964
